Understanding SR-22 Insurance Requirements in Modesto

sr 22 insurance requirements explained

Although you mightn’t be familiar with the term SR-22, it’s essential if you need to reinstate or maintain your driving privileges after certain violations in Modesto.

An SR-22 is a Certificate of Financial Responsibility filed by your insurance company directly with the California DMV. It proves you carry the state’s minimum liability coverage: $30,000 per person and $60,000 per accident for bodily injury, plus $15,000 for property damage. Obtaining budget SR-22 insurance can help ease the financial burden during this period. Additionally, many drivers who need this filing may not own a vehicle and may require non-owner SR22 insurance to meet the state’s requirements.

An SR-22 certifies you meet California’s minimum liability insurance requirements through your insurer’s filing with the DMV.

Keep in mind, SR-22 isn’t a type of insurance but a filing confirming your coverage meets these minimums. Typically, you must maintain SR-22 for three years without lapses. This filing is often required for high-risk drivers.

If your insurance cancels or you let coverage lapse, the DMV will be notified, risking suspension of your license. Your insurer usually charges a small filing fee, so stay vigilant throughout the requirement.

Common Reasons for SR-22 Filings in Modesto

Why might you need an SR-22 filing in Modesto? Common reasons include DUI or DWI convictions, which often require SR-22 to reinstate your license and maintain ignition interlock devices.

Accumulating excessive points or multiple moving violations can also trigger SR-22 filings if your driving record indicates a pattern of risky behavior.

Additionally, driving without insurance or being involved in an uninsured accident mandates SR-22 to prove future financial responsibility.

If your license was suspended or revoked for reasons unrelated to DUI, such as unpaid legal obligations, you’ll need SR-22 to regain driving privileges.

Furthermore, courts or the DMV may require SR-22 when granting hardship or probationary licenses during suspensions.

Maintaining Compliance and Duration of SR-22 Insurance

maintain uninterrupted sr 22 coverage

When you’re required to carry SR-22 insurance in Modesto, maintaining continuous coverage is crucial to keep your driving privileges intact.

Typically, you’ll need to maintain SR-22 for three years from your license reinstatement, though severe offenses may extend this up to five years. Your insurance company electronically files the SR-22 certificate with the DMV, confirming your state-mandated liability coverage.

Any lapse, cancellation, or non-renewal can lead to suspension, reinstatement delays, or even require a new SR-22 filing, resetting your compliance clock.

To avoid penalties and higher premiums, make sure you renew and maintain uninterrupted coverage throughout the entire period. Staying compliant not only safeguards your license but also helps you rebuild your driving record and secure better rates after the SR-22 requirement ends.

Coverage Level Choices

Understanding how your driver history affects SR-22 insurance rates is only part of managing your costs. Your coverage level choices greatly influence premiums.

Opting for minimum liability coverage meets state requirements, like California’s 15/30/5 limits, and keeps rates affordable. However, selecting higher limits, such as 100/300/100, boosts premiums but offers better financial protection.

Adding collision or extensive coverage protects against vehicle damage but increases expenses. Uninsured motorist coverage safeguards you from underinsured drivers, adding to costs but enhancing security.

Cheap SR22 Insurance

You can adjust deductibles to balance premiums and out-of-pocket expenses; higher deductibles reduce monthly costs but raise claim payments.

Keep in mind, falling below state minimums jeopardizes your SR-22 compliance and license status. Choosing your coverage wisely lets you maintain required protection while controlling your SR-22 insurance costs.

Steps to Obtain SR-22 Insurance in California

Since obtaining SR-22 insurance is often a court or DMV requirement after serious driving violations, you’ll need to follow specific steps to comply and reinstate your driving privileges.

First, verify with the court or DMV that you need an SR-22 filing. Next, contact your current insurer to request the SR-22; if they don’t support it, find a provider specializing in SR-22 coverage.

Confirm SR-22 requirements with authorities, then contact your insurer or find a specialized SR-22 provider.

You’ll then purchase or maintain California’s minimum liability insurance — even if you don’t own a vehicle, non-owner SR-22 policies are available. Once set, the insurer files the SR-22 certificate electronically with the DMV on your behalf, confirming your compliance.

Be ready to pay any additional SR-22 filing fees and higher premiums, reflecting your high-risk status, to maintain continuous coverage without interruption.
